Axel Mayer Lisa Dietzfelbinger Yves Rosseel Rolf Steyer 《Multivariate behavioral research》2016,51(2-3):374-391
We present a framework for estimating average and conditional effects of a discrete treatment variable on a continuous outcome variable, conditioning on categorical and continuous covariates. Using the new approach, termed the EffectLiteR approach, researchers can consider conditional treatment effects given values of all covariates in the analysis and various aggregates of these conditional treatment effects such as average effects, effects on the treated, or aggregated conditional effects given values of a subset of covariates. Building on structural equation modeling, key advantages of the new approach are (1) It allows for latent covariates and outcome variables; (2) it permits (higher order) interactions between the treatment variable and categorical and (latent) continuous covariates; and (3) covariates can be treated as stochastic or fixed. The approach is illustrated by an example, and open source software EffectLiteR is provided, which makes a detailed analysis of effects conveniently accessible for applied researchers. 相似文献

SIMSTAT is a computer program that provides bootstrap confidence intervals and estimates distribution parameters for 27 univariate and bivariate statistics. Because it permits variation of the bootstrap sample size, it is a convenient tool for research planning, allowing comparison of power estimates and estimator precision for various estimators and/or sample sizes. SIMSTAT also is a useful tool for studying the robustness of various statistics on real-world data and may be helpful in teaching statistical principles. 相似文献

A case of paroxysmal aphasia is reported. Aphasic spells occurred, in this patient, without modification in consciousness and without involvement of behaviors others than those related to oral and written speech and language. Longer spells successively recapitulated the clinical pictures of global, Wernicke's, conduction, and amnestic aphasia. Besides aphasiological evaluations, neurological, psychometrical, electroencephalographical, and CT-scan documents were obtained. The discussion bears on four main points: the linguistic characteristics of paroxysmal aphasia as compared to those of aphasias of other etiologies; Pierre Marie's oneness doctrine of aphasia; the mutual relationships of language and thought (in aphasia); the affective experience lived by one with severe aphasia, with special reference to the notion of anosognosia. 相似文献

We reanalyzed the data from the study of Lamarre, Busby, and Spidalieri (1983). In that study, the activity of single neurons in area 4 of the motor cortex was recorded during a bimodal detection task in which a monkey (Macaca mulatta)had to respond as quickly as possible to a visual or an auditory signal or to both (redundant trials). Manual responses on redundant trials were speeded by the presence of both signals, as is typically found. The times between signal onsets and the first changes in neuronal activity were also speeded by redundant signals, but there was no difference between redundant-signals and single-signal trials in the time between the change in neuronal activity and movement onset. These results suggest that late motor processes are not speeded by redundant signals in bimodal detection tasks. 相似文献

Arnaud Leleu Diane Rekow Fanny Poncet Benoist Schaal Karine Durand Bruno Rossion Jean‐Yves Baudouin 《Developmental science》2020,23(2)
To successfully interact with a rich and ambiguous visual environment, the human brain learns to differentiate visual stimuli and to produce the same response to subsets of these stimuli despite their physical difference. Although this visual categorization function is traditionally investigated from a unisensory perspective, its early development is inherently constrained by multisensory inputs. In particular, an early‐maturing sensory system such as olfaction is ideally suited to support the immature visual system in infancy by providing stability and familiarity to a rapidly changing visual environment. Here, we test the hypothesis that rapid visual categorization of salient visual signals for the young infant brain, human faces, is shaped by another highly relevant human‐related input from the olfactory system, the mother's body odor. We observe that a right‐hemispheric neural signature of single‐glance face categorization from natural images is significantly enhanced in the maternal versus a control odor context in individual 4‐month‐old infant brains. A lack of difference between odor conditions for the common brain response elicited by both face and non‐face images rules out a mere enhancement of arousal or visual attention in the maternal odor context. These observations show that face‐selective neural activity in infancy is mediated by the presence of a (maternal) body odor, providing strong support for multisensory inputs driving category acquisition in the developing human brain and having important implications for our understanding of human perceptual development. 相似文献

Liepelt R Cramon DY Brass M 《Journal of experimental psychology. Human perception and performance》2008,34(3):578-591
Converging evidence has shown that action observation and execution are tightly linked. The observation of an action directly activates an equivalent internal motor representation in the observer (direct matching). However, whether direct matching is primarily driven by basic perceptual features of the observed movement or is influenced by more abstract interpretative processes is an open question. A series of behavioral experiments tested whether direct matching, as measured by motor priming, can be modulated by inferred action goals and attributed intentions. Experiment 1 tested whether observing an unsuccessful attempt to execute an action is sufficient to produce a motor-priming effect. Experiment 2 tested alternative perceptual explanations for the observed findings. Experiment 3 investigated whether the attribution of intention modulates motor priming by comparing motor-priming effects during observation of intended and unintended movements. Experiment 4 tested whether participants' interpretation of the movement as triggered by an external source or the actor's intention modulates the motor-priming effect by a pure instructional manipulation. Our findings support a model in which direct matching can be top-down modulated by the observer's interpretation of the observed movement as intended or not. 相似文献

The Beck Depression Inventory-II (BDI-II) is a frequently used scale for measuring depressive severity. BDI-II data (404 clinical; 695 nonclinical adults) were analyzed by means of confirmatory factor analysis to test whether the factor structure model with a somatic-affective and cognitive component of depression, formulated by Beck and colleagues, has a good fit. We also evaluated 10 alternative models. The fit of Beck's model was not good for all criteria. Three of the alternative models had a better fit in both samples, but none of these met all criteria for good fit. Of the alternatives with a better fit, we selected the only model with unidimensional subscales, which assesses a somatic, affective, and cognitive dimension. For this model, which we recommend, as well as for Beck' original model, a good fitting structure containing 15 and 16 items was developed with an item-deletion algorithm. 相似文献
